Output 3f3a17332991ed7905e39123c063fe6579236134c3d150d91d6b95d281bd15e7:0

value
13378251
script pubkey
OP_HASH160 OP_PUSHBYTES_20 836c5822c3536a009764aa51eab83338c2a70d5e OP_EQUAL
address
3DfvEZnfoxUrDjehVQiZLZRrg9JhBxQNR3
transaction
3f3a17332991ed7905e39123c063fe6579236134c3d150d91d6b95d281bd15e7
spent
true